                So this I where I gave up:

                Without driver
                Front 904 863 63%
                Back 536 491 37%
                50% 52% 48% 2794

                With driver
                Front 1018 892 62%
                Back 645 527 38%
                50% 54% 46% 3082

                Loaded height (Inches from wheel center to fender)
                Left Right
                Front 13.9 13.9
                Back 13.3 13.6

                Good news. I lost 160lbs and the there's now zero wedge in it. But gaining a cross weight to 50%, I lost fore aft distribution a bit along with taking so much weight out of the rear front/rear distribution also took a mild hit. I still have a lot of work ahead of me. AV system, other random stuff under then hood. Move the battery, sound damping material (alot). The just little stuff after that. I also did a toe alignment. 0.9 total toe out. I'll do some fine adjusting when I can get on a rack. But at least it's better than the 2.2 toe in I had from changing the camber. Now it's time to drive it!

                          Yeah, i'd say somewhere between 25-35 lbs.

                          I took mine out of my old '90 ex sedan. I remember it being lighter than i expected. The huge case is just an aluminum box that holds the glass tracks and allows for water runoff.

                          It's definitely worth removing that weight from the top of the car. I just don't remember it being as heavy as i figured before i took it out.

                          I'm keeping the sunroof in my new car ('91 lx coupe) because it's my daily but i've already removed the cruise control, power steering system, trunk paneling/sound deadening, spare tire and tools, glovebox(it was crooked anyway), roof and rear deck interior paneling(roof panel will be reupholstered). The real weight savings without sacrificing too much for me comes in customizing/resizing engine brackets to remove material, lighter body panels and seats.

                          I think on this chassis, the most noticeable mods would be the body, finding lightweight 17's that fit your tires and going on with your re-distribution of the weight.

                          If you wanted to get nuttier you could remove the front sway bar for whatever it weighs and change the rear sway and suspension settings to make up for the oversteer and tilt.

                          Saving weight is one of my favorite things to think of with these cars because you can accomplish quite a bit for free and it's HUGELY noticeable in the car's behavior which is fun for daily or track cars. /rant #sorry
